o       IR 75519 - The USDA-MINC Industry Interface Vendor Specifications for Tenant Transactions and Proposed Budgets have been updated to maintain compliance effective May 1, 2014. Additionally, the MFIS system will now batch all Project Worksheets on the 20th of each month to provide consistency and additional time for transactions to be reflected correctly. In order to build the tenant or budget transaction in the new format, please install the 9.1.30 update located on update.bostonpost.com before logging into Property Manager and follow these steps:

       Open the Property Manager 9.1.30 Update Setup Wizard, and then click Next.

       Review the information on the screen about the USDA MINC Industry Interface Update 2014, and then click Next.

       Set the destination location where setup will install the update, and then click Next. The installer will default to the file location for a 64 bit version of Windows. If the user does not have this version, modify the destination to be the following:
C:\Program Files\Bostonpost Technology\Property Manager 9.1.30

       Click Install, and then click Finish when the setup is complete.

       Log on to Property Manager and verify that your database has been updated by going to Help > About. The Forms field will have been updated to display B, instead of A, under both the Client heading and the Database heading.

o       IR 76430 - The California TIC now correctly populates the CTCAC number. Additionally, the system currently generates the CTCAC number from the Community Number field on the Community Detail > Program Info tab. If this number is blank, the system will generate a CTCAC number using the BIN, allocation year, and project number.
